open( IN, "<".$ARGV[0] );
open( OUT, ">".$ARGV[1] );

$L = <IN>;
print OUT "Gene\tNonzero_Counts\tMean_Counts\n";

while( $L = <IN> ) {
    chomp( $L );
    @D = split( /\t/, $L );

    $sum = 0;
    $total = 0;
    $nonzero = 0;

    for( $i = 1; $i < scalar @D; $i++ ) {
	$sum += $D[$i];
	$total++;
	if( $D[$i] > 0 ) {
	    $nonzero++;
	}
    }

    print OUT $D[0]."\t".$nonzero."\t".( $sum / $total )."\n";
}

close( IN );
close( OUT );
